Window Well Service in Conroe, TX
Window well services involve installing, repairing, and maintaining protective enclosures around basement windows to prevent water intrusion, provide safety, and improve accessibility. These services typically cover projects such as installing new window wells, replacing damaged or corroded wells, and ensuring proper drainage to keep basements dry. Homeowners often seek window well assistance when upgrading basement windows, addressing leaks, or preparing for severe weather conditions to safeguard their property and enhance basement usability.
Property owners considering window well services should understand the importance of proper installation and drainage solutions to prevent water accumulation and potential foundation issues. It’s also helpful to know the types of materials used for window wells, such as metal or plastic, and how they can complement the overall exterior appearance of the home. Clarifying the scope of work, including any necessary excavation or reinforcement, can ensure that the project aligns with the property’s needs and provides long-term protection for the basement area.

Window Well Service Questions
What is a window well? A window well is a protective structure installed around basement windows to keep soil and water away, providing safe access and preventing water intrusion.
When should a window well be replaced? Replacement may be needed if the well is damaged, rusted, or no longer effectively prevents water and debris from entering the basement.
What types of window wells are available? There are various options including metal, plastic, and stone wells, each offering different durability and aesthetic appeal for property exteriors.
How can a window well prevent water damage? Properly installed and maintained window wells direct water away from basement windows, reducing the risk of leaks and flooding.
